Manhunt Intensifies for Suspect in Fatal Compton Shooting of Mother and Daughter

Donte Lamont Brown remains at large after allegedly killing La'von Hall and Ma'Laysia Martin; authorities urge public assistance in locating the armed and dangerous suspect.

  • Donte Lamont Brown, 41, is accused of fatally shooting his estranged girlfriend La'von Hall, 45, and her daughter Ma'Laysia Martin, 22, in Compton on April 1, 2025.
  • The shooting occurred at a traffic light on Caldwell Street and South Central Avenue, where Brown allegedly opened fire on the victims' vehicle.
  • Hall exited the car after being shot and collapsed, while the vehicle crashed into a signal pole with Martin inside; both were pronounced dead at the scene despite lifesaving efforts.
  • Brown fled the scene and is believed to be armed and dangerous, with investigators exhausting all leads in their search for him.
  • Authorities are calling on the public for tips to locate Brown, who is known to frequent the Compton and Long Beach areas, and have provided contact details for anonymous reporting.
